Zambia National team winger Augustine ‘Diego’ Mulenga says he is looking forward to a great game against Algeria on Thursday night considering that the last time these two sides met the chipolopolo boys lost away in Algeria.
Zambia host the Desert Foxes on Thursday in a must-win 2021 Cameroon AFCON qualifier at the National Heroes Stadium.
“I am to look back, the first game we played them we lost and am sure this time we are at home, The guys in the camp are looking forward to collecting maximum points because this is a must-win game,” he said.
Mulenga who has so far scored 4 goals with 6 assists to his name in the ABSA premiership is confident that his current top form will add value in assisting the team for glory.
” I have been working so hard that even the time I was not playing at Pirates, even this time I have been working very hard and am sure the working hard has paid off for me because am having a good time and am always pushing for greater things that side [Amazulu] and as am coming here am sure I will have the same spirit so that we deliver on Thursday and looking forward on next game on Monday”, he added.
The 2017 Zambia Super League footballer of the year went ahead to encourage young lads in the squad to keep working hard because football is just the same what differs is just the level.
The chipolopolo boys lock horns with the desert foxes of Algeria on Thursday at the National Heroes Stadium in Lusaka with kick-off set at 21:00 CAT.
